The AD705 Series is a highly versatile line of precision operational amplifiers renowned for their low noise, high speed, and excellent linearity, making them ideal for a wide range of analog signal processing applications. Designed to operate effectively across various environments, the AD705 amplifiers feature a unique architecture that minimizes distortion and maximizes signal fidelity. With a low input voltage noise of 2.5 nV/√Hz and a high gain bandwidth product of 10 MHz, these operational amplifiers are perfect for applications that demand high accuracy and rapid response times.
A key characteristic of the AD705 Series is its ability to operate on a wide supply voltage range, from ±2 V to ±15 V, providing flexibility for integration into diverse systems. The series is designed to ensure minimal power consumption while delivering exceptional performance, making it suitable for battery-operated devices as well as high-performance instrumentation. The AD705 amplifiers also incorporate a low offset voltage specification, typically around 100 µV, which enhances their suitability for precision applications, including data acquisition systems and medical instrumentation.
The design of the AD705 Series ensures robustness and reliability, featuring a temperature range from -40°C to +85°C, which makes them suitable for industrial and automotive environments. Their small footprint and surface-mount packaging options allow for easy integration into compact circuit designs, supporting modern trends in miniaturization and efficiency.
Typical applications for the AD705 Series include active filters, signal conditioning circuits, transducer interfacing, and precision voltage followers. They are widely utilized in medical imaging systems, audio processing equipment, and high-fidelity sound systems, where precision and clarity are paramount.
